Iran Is Drying Up: Water Crisis Threatens National Stability, Warns Expert

TEL AVIV – Iran is grappling with what experts warn is an environmental catastrophe of historic proportions. The country is confronting an unprecedented water crisis that is rapidly escalating into a national emergency with potential ramifications for civil stability and economic security.

“Iran is drying up,” said Dr. Sharona Mazalian Levi, a senior researcher at The Alliance Center for Iranian Studies at Tel Aviv University.

In a stark assessment of Iran’s deteriorating environmental condition, she emphasized that water scarcity is now among the most urgent challenges facing the Islamic Republic. “We are witnessing a crisis that threatens the very fabric of Iranian society.”

Provinces at a Tipping Point

According to Dr. Mazalian Levi, the situation is particularly dire in several major provinces, including Tehran, Isfahan, Razavi Khorasan, and Yazd. Iran’s Energy Ministry declared last week that these regions are now in a state of severe water emergency.

One of the most alarming examples is the Karaj Dam, which supplies water to millions in the Tehran metropolitan area.

“The Karaj Dam is now at only 6% of its capacity,” Mazalian Levi stated, citing figures reported by Tasnim News Agency. “That means 94% of the reservoir is empty. This is no longer just an environmental problem—it is a national crisis that could spark widespread unrest.”

Images of the dam’s dry basin, once brimming with fresh water, are circulating widely on Iranian social media platforms. Mazalian Levi warned that if water scarcity worsens, it could become a catalyst for civil disorder, particularly in densely populated urban areas.

Mismanagement and Demographic Pressure

The roots of the crisis are deep and multifaceted. “Two of the most critical factors are poor management of the water sector and the immense population growth Iran has undergone,” Mazalian Levi explained.

Since the 1979 Islamic Revolution, Iran’s population has surged from approximately 37 million to nearly 90 million people. That population boom, she noted, has placed unbearable stress on the country’s natural resources.

At the same time, outdated irrigation methods and aggressive over-extraction from aquifers have pushed water tables to dangerously low levels. The push for agricultural self-sufficiency following the revolution further compounded the issue.

“Religious and political leaders at the time encouraged a return to farming as an ideological and economic priority,” said Mazalian Levi. “But agriculture consumes over 90% of Iran’s water and the methods being used are inefficient and unsustainable.”

External and Internal Pressures

Complicating matters is the influx of undocumented Afghani migrants who have settled in Iran, adding to the demand for limited water supplies.

“Urban migration has intensified as people leave parched rural areas for cities, exacerbating the strain on already limited urban water systems,” Mazalian Levi added.

A critical international flashpoint is the Helmand River, which flows from Afghanistan into southeastern Iran.

According to a 1973 treaty, Afghanistan agreed to release 820 million cubic meters of water annually to Iran, with the option to reduce the flow during drought conditions. However, in recent years, Kabul has significantly cut off the flow, sparking tension between the two nations.

“This has worsened the situation, particularly in Sistan and Baluchestan Province,” Mazalian Levi noted. “It’s another layer of pressure in an already volatile situation.”

Desperate Measures and Public Anger

In response to the crisis, Iranian authorities have been forced to implement rolling water shut-offs, often without prior warning. In cities such as Ahvaz and Pardis, residents report receiving water for only two hours per day, with some households experiencing murky or muddy tap water.

“The lack of communication and transparency is fueling public frustration,” Mazalian Levi said. “People are documenting their conditions online—videos of faucets sputtering mud or nothing at all are going viral.”

Medical facilities are among those hardest hit. Hospitals are struggling to maintain hygiene and prepare for surgeries without reliable water access, prompting fears of a looming health crisis.

The agricultural sector has also suffered severe setbacks. Farmers are being driven to abandon water-intensive crops such as wheat and rice in favor of hardier, drought-resistant alternatives. Many have left farming altogether, migrating to urban areas in search of employment.

“This has led to a decline in crop diversity and threatens Iran’s food security,” said Mazalian Levi. “Fruit, vegetable, grain, and oil shortages are now being reported. With hyperinflation already straining the economy, reliance on costly imports could push millions further into poverty.”

The Ecological Collapse of Lake Urmia

Nature has not been spared from the water crisis. One of the most striking examples of ecological damage is Lake Urmia, once the largest saltwater lake in the Middle East. Located in northwestern Iran, the lake has shrunk dramatically—from 5,700 square kilometers to less than 1,000 today.

“The shrinkage is due to dam construction, decreased precipitation, and excessive groundwater pumping,” said Mazalian Levi. “The lake’s ecosystem is collapsing.”

Once home to a wide array of species—from Persian ibex and migratory birds to salt-tolerant fish—Lake Urmia is now a shadow of its former self. “Flamingos, ducks, and pelicans used to flock to the lake. Many have now disappeared, and with them the region’s biodiversity,” she added.

Residents around Lake Urmia are also facing health issues due to salt and dust storms originating from the dry lakebed. “These storms are causing respiratory diseases and damaging local agriculture,” Mazalian Levi noted. “Tourism and fishing—once thriving industries in the region—have all but disappeared.”

Government Response: Too Little, Too Late?

Despite multiple pledges from the Iranian government to restore Lake Urmia and address nationwide water shortages, little meaningful progress has been achieved. While some dams have been opened in an effort to replenish water flows, experts say the measures are insufficient.

“The challenge is immense, and the efforts so far are nowhere near enough to reverse decades of mismanagement and neglect,” said Mazalian Levi.

She also criticized the lack of cohesive national planning. “The government has appealed to the public to conserve water, but in a system where access is so uneven and unpredictable, these appeals are ineffective. Everyone is just trying to survive.”

The Future of Iran at Risk

With water scarcity reaching crisis levels, Dr. Mazalian Levi warned that the issue could be a decisive factor in determining Iran’s future stability. “This is no longer just an environmental issue. It is economic, social, and political.”

Iran’s water crisis, she stressed, must be treated with the urgency and seriousness it demands. Without comprehensive reforms—ranging from modernized irrigation to regional water-sharing agreements and sustainable urban planning—the Islamic Republic may soon find itself grappling with far more than just dry rivers and empty dams.

“This is a national emergency,” she concluded. “And unless immediate, coordinated action is taken, Iran’s future hangs in the balance.”
